The fortunes of the South African hire care industry are already improving thanks to the upcoming football World Cup. Soccer’s greatest showcase promises to be a memorable event and many travelers are using rental vehicles to navigate their way around the tournament despite the lengthy distances.

After the recent misery brought about by the economic downturn car hire operators are rubbing their hands eagerly in anticipation of the huge influx of tourists attended the sporting showpiece. The recession impacted rental companies hard over the past two years with Africa in particular feeling the pinch.

However, the recent holiday season proved hugely beneficial for the car hire industry with most South African operators reporting a notable rise in reservations, particularly near the country’s coastal areas. Some companies have been so taken aback by the sudden surge in demand that their entire fleets were booked out.

With the World Cup still months away tourists not attracted to football are using this time to visit the region and get the best deals before prices skyrocket. Tourist numbers are up by around 12 percent for the Christmas period compared to the similar stage a year earlier.
